Hydraulic and pneumatic systems are both types of fluid power systems that use a fluid to transmit power. The main difference between them is the type of fluid they use.
Hydraulic systems use a liquid, typically oil, to transmit power. The liquid is pressurized by a pump and then sent through valves, actuators, and other components to perform work, such as lifting heavy objects or operating heavy machinery. Hydraulic systems are often used in industrial applications where high power and precision are required.
Pneumatic systems, on the other hand, use a gas, typically compressed air, to transmit power. The gas is pressurized by a compressor and then sent through valves, actuators, and other components to perform work, such as moving a piston or operating a pneumatic tool. Pneumatic systems are often used in applications where speed and flexibility are more important than precision, such as in the automation of assembly lines.
In summary, while hydraulic systems use a liquid to transmit power and are ideal for high power and precision applications, pneumatic systems use a gas to transmit power and are better suited for applications where speed and flexibility are more important.
